The Importance of Daily Skincare in Preventing Breakouts

Many people struggle with breakouts during the summer months, when the heat and humidity can wreak havoc on the skin. However, with a consistent daily skincare routine, you can help prevent breakouts and maintain clear, healthy skin.

Cleansing

One of the most important steps in any skincare routine is cleansing. This is especially true during the summer months, when sweat and oil can build up on the skin and clog pores, leading to breakouts. Using a gentle cleanser twice a day can help remove dirt, oil, and impurities from the skin, preventing breakouts before they start.

Hydration

It's a common misconception that oily skin doesn't need hydration, but in reality, keeping the skin moisturized is crucial for preventing breakouts. Dehydrated skin can actually produce more oil to compensate, leading to clogged pores and acne. Using a lightweight, oil-free moisturizer can help keep your skin hydrated without clogging pores.

Protecting Your Skin from UV Rays

One of the biggest culprits of breakouts during the summer months is sun exposure. UV rays can damage the skin and lead to inflammation and breakouts. That's why it's important to incorporate sunscreen into your daily skincare routine, even on overcast days.

Sunscreen

Choose a broad-spectrum sunscreen with an SPF of at least 30, and apply it every morning as the last step in your skincare routine. This will not only protect your skin from sun damage but also prevent breakouts caused by UV exposure.

Hat and Sunglasses

In addition to sunscreen, wearing a wide-brimmed hat and sunglasses can provide extra protection from the sun's harmful rays. This can help prevent breakouts and protect your skin from premature aging and skin cancer.

Incorporating Exfoliation and Acne-Fighting Ingredients

In addition to cleansing, hydration, and sun protection, incorporating exfoliation and acne-fighting ingredients into your daily skincare routine can help prevent breakouts during the summer months.

Exfoliation

Exfoliating your skin 2-3 times a week can help remove dead skin cells and prevent clogged pores, which can lead to breakouts. Look for a gentle exfoliator with ingredients like salicylic acid or glycolic acid to help unclog pores and keep your skin looking fresh and clear.

Acne-Fighting Ingredients

If you're prone to breakouts, consider incorporating acne-fighting ingredients like benzoyl peroxide or Tea tree oil into your routine. These ingredients can help kill acne-causing bacteria and reduce inflammation, preventing breakouts before they start.

By following a daily skincare routine that includes cleansing, hydration, sun protection, exfoliation, and acne-fighting ingredients, you can help prevent breakouts and maintain clear, healthy skin throughout the summer months.
